The Intelligent Control System for C-UAS Devices is a high-security multi-platform solution designed for coordinating anti-drone equipment. The system provides real-time situational awareness through continuous data streaming from connected sensors and jammers. Device connectivity occurs via LAN and serial port interfaces, supporting both wired and network-based communication protocols. Two terminal formats serve different operational requirements: PAD and PC configurations. Data analysis functions process threat signatures and engagement outcomes for tactical assessment.

The PAD terminal variant is optimized for mobile and portable operations in field environments. Its lightweight construction and durable housing withstand harsh environmental conditions, including dust, moisture, and temperature extremes. The PC terminal serves fixed-site monitoring installations requiring 24/7 unattended operation capability. This version supports continuous protection cycles without operator intervention during off-hours. Both formats share the same core software architecture, ensuring consistent command protocols across deployment types. The system coordinates multiple counter-drone devices simultaneously from a single interface.

Can the PAD terminal operate independently without network connectivity?
Yes, the PAD terminal functions in standalone mode using serial port connections. Network features enhance capabilities but are not required for basic device control and engagement.
